How long does it take California Wonder peppers to grow?

about 75 daysThe California Wonder pepper is a very popular vegetable for the home garden because it has a mild, sweet flavor! It grows glossy, deep-green bells about 4" across that turn red at full maturity, which takes about 75 days.

How hot are California Wonder peppers?

How hot is the California Wonder pepper? These peppers sit atop of the pepper scale – as long as the scale starts at the bottom – zero Scoville heat units. These are sweet peppers, and as such carry no heat (no capsaicin in the pepper whatsoever to provide heat).

Are California Wonder peppers self pollinating?

Although peppers are self-pollinating and generally do not cross, sweet peppers and hot peppers belong to the same species and can cross with one another. If pollen from a hot pepper fertilizes the flower of a sweet pepper, all of the hot pepper genes from the father plant go into the embryo and the seed.

Do California Wonders turn red?

Loved by market growers and home gardens across the country CERTIFIED ORGANIC California Wonder bears heavy, smooth-skinned, thick-walled, blocky peppers on vigorous 45-60cm (18-24") tall plants. Peppers are 4-lobed and start out light green, turning dark green, but with enough heat they'll turn a lovely red.

Is California Wonder an heirloom?

The California Wonder sweet bell pepper is an heirloom variety introduced in 1928. Its fruit can be harvested while green or left to ripen to bright crimson red.

Do California Wonder peppers turn yellow?

The fruits of the California Wonder plant are sweet and have no capsaicin which makes peppers hot. Why is my yellow Golden California Wonder pepper green? Don't worry all peppers start off green. As they start to ripen the pepper will slowly turn to a bright yellow pepper.

When to harvest California Wonder bell peppers?

Harvesting Bell Peppers You can pick 'California Wonder' bell peppers once they reach full size – about 3 to 4 inches – but they will be sweeter if you wait until they turn red, reveals the University of California at Davis Vegetable Research and Information Center.

How long does it take California Wonder peppers to germinate?

– 21 daysSoil temperature for germination: 25-29°C (78-85°F). Seeds should sprout in 10 – 21 days. Sow indoors 5mm-1cm (¼-½”) deep. Keep soil as warm as possible.
